Ikkis Box Office Collection Day 2: Agastya Nanda's film witnesses a dip, mints Rs 3.50 Cr net in India

Ikkis opened to positive reviews and a promising start at the box office but witnessed a noticeable slowdown on its second day. The Sriram Raghavan directorial now faces tough competition from Ranveer Singh’s Dhurandhar as it continues its theatrical run.

2026 began with the premiere of Sriram Raghavan's military drama. The film, which starred Agastya Nanda, Jaideep Ahlawat, Simar Bhatia, and Dharmendra, opened in the theatres with positive reviews. The film also debuted in the theatres with great numbers at the box office, but saw a decline on the second day.

According to a trade website, Ikkis earned Rs 3.50 crore net in India on its second day of release. The film saw a significant dip at the box office as it opened with Rs 7 crore net in India. The total collection now stands at Rs 10.50 crore net in India in two days.

The film registered 14.72% occupancy for the Hindi language with 5.75% footfall during the morning shows, 14.73% in the afternoon, 18.06% in the evening, and 20.33% occupancy during the night shows on its second day of release.

Dhurandhar, starring Ranveer Singh, is giving fierce competition to the recently released Ikkis at the box office. On the 29th day of its release, Dhurandhar was able to earn Rs 6.63 crore, bringing its total to Rs 745.63 crore.

Ikkis is based on the remarkable life of India's youngest Param Vir Chakra recipient, Second Lieutenant Arun Khetarpal. The film, which is set against the backdrop of the 1971 Indo-Pak War, chronicles Arun's journey from his early military training to the front lines, showcasing his bravery, patriotism, and ultimate sacrifice at the age of just 21.

In the movie, Agastya plays Khetarpal, and in his last role, cinematic icon Dharmendra plays his father. A little more than a month before the movie's premiere, as the film marks the last on-screen appearance of the legendary veteran actor Dharmendra, who passed away on November 24 due to age-related ailments. The war drama is directed by Sriram Ragha.
